ADS is really not something to be worried about. It's less complicated than the roof hydraulic system.
The internet horror stories are from those who made the error of using MB main dealers or who suffered issues before a solid base of information was built up and shared within the internet community. Like any hydraulic system, basic preventative maintenance is the order of the day.
It's not logical to be fearful of ADS when buying a car who's party piece is a rather complex hydraulic folding roof
